No more hard drive MP3 players from Dell

Dell has discontinued its lineup of hard drive-based MP3 players, according to The Austin American-Statesman. The actual decision was actually made in late December or early January but never officially commented on this fact until now. Two factors appear to have motivated this decision: First, Dell’s lack of success at taking market share away from Apple (like most other competitors for that matter) as well as the move towards cheaper flash-memory players.

Dell will continue to offer the Dell Ditty, its 512Mb flash-based player as well as music players from other device makers (like Creative).
